POSITION SNAPSHOT:
We are looking for a passionate and energetic Learning & Development Specialist who can help build an environment of growth and development by creating and delivering trainings and programs for our team members. This person is responsible for creating, adapting and delivering curriculum for a variety of audiences and learning delivery methods.
You will be an outstanding Learning & Development Specialist if:
You have mentoring and/or coaching skills
You have the desire to grow professionally
You have enthusiasm and positive attitude
You are adaptable, flexible, and willing to embrace change
You have excellent interpersonal, communication and problem-solving skills
You demonstrate a You Got It! attitude
You can communicate effectively to a wide variety of audiences.
You work hard and know how to have fun in the process!
Day in the life…
Support L&D program creation, coordination, administration, and facilitation, including leadership, compliance, and new hire orientation and onboarding.
Design learning programs, materials and solutions using the ADDIE method, or other adult learning theory.
Develop required learning assets (self-assessments, presentations, handouts, self-study materials, assignments, etc.) that are aligned to the desired learning outcome
Conduct needs assessment of specific group of learners, then update training materials and methods and adapt to the needs of the group.
Provide materials, pre- and post-learning assignments and initiate their engagement in the learning process
Follow up and/or provide feedback on pre- and post-learning assessments
Provide post-learning support that ensures practical use of gained competencies
Facilitate meetings and learning events in face-to-face and online situations
Develop and manage data collection instruments (questionnaires, surveys, structured interviews, focus groups, etc.)
Manage instructor-led and online learning scheduling, rosters & completion status
Create and lead facilitation best practices and development for trainers outside of department
Regularly evaluate programs, materials, and learning solutions to identify improvement opportunities.
Draft and deliver standard & project-specific communications.
EDUCATION, EXPERIENCE, REQUIRED SKILLS
A minimum of 2 years’ experience as a corporate trainer
Proven experience in conducting training online and in-person
Knowledge of platforms, tools and techniques for conducting training online and in-person
Facilitation skills
Demonstrates creativity and develops engaging training materials that support transfer of learning
Knowledge of formal training models and possess specific proficiency with ADDIE model.
Ability to apply learning theory and business needs into relevant and effective learning opportunities.
Consistently meet deadlines, manage projects and initiatives to a premium completion.
Partners collaboratively and demonstrates a consultative approach.
Demonstrates critical thinking and problem-solving skills with results orientation.
Proficient with Adobe Creative Cloud.
Proficient with eLearning building software to include Articulate and Vyond.
Ability to shoot and edit video training a plus.
